The Story Behind This Name

Macie is a currently popular spelling variation, particularly prominent in the United States and other English-speaking regions. It gained significant attention in the late 20th and early 21st centuries, often seen as a softer alternative to Macey or Macy. While not an ancient given name, this spelling has a history rooted in the anglicization of surnames derived from Old French placenames. Its rise often tracks with modern naming trends favoring sweet, two-syllable feminine names ending in the 'ee' sound. The name's usage worldwide tends to be concentrated in areas heavily influenced by American naming conventions, where it is well-established.


Name origin and meaning

The name Macie is a modern diminutive and spelling variant derived from the surname Macy or Macey. This surname originates from various place names in France, such as Massy in Normandy or Massiac. Ultimately, the name can be traced back to the Old French term for a large estate or domain. The core meaning is thus associated with a geographical location or refers to an 'estate of Matthius.' Historically, the root name functioned primarily as a surname before transitioning into a popular modern given name for girls.


Name Identity: Gender Classification

Macie is classified almost universally as a feminine given name across English-speaking countries. In the United States, Canada, and the United Kingdom, its usage is strictly confined to girls. Although the original surname from which it derives was historically gender-neutral, the modern diminutive 'ie' ending strongly solidifies its female identity. It operates within a popular category of soft-sounding girls' names ending with the long 'e' sound. There are virtually no recorded instances of Macie being used as a male name in contemporary registration data worldwide.
